Margin Maintenance Analysis

Analysis

Margin Maintenance Analysis, within the context of cryptocurrency, options trading, and financial derivatives, represents a quantitative assessment of a trader’s or institution’s ability to sustain margin requirements over time. It involves scrutinizing historical trading activity, projected market movements, and potential adverse price scenarios to determine the likelihood of a margin call. This process is crucial for exchanges and brokers to manage counterparty risk and ensure the stability of their platforms, particularly in volatile crypto markets where rapid price fluctuations can quickly erode margin balances. Sophisticated models incorporate factors like volatility surfaces, correlation matrices, and liquidity constraints to provide a more robust evaluation of margin adequacy.
